Which of the following medications keeps a virus from successfully reproducing?
A) antihistamine
B) corticosteroid
C) protease inhibitor
D) immunosuppressant
C) protease inhibitor
A protease inhibitor keeps a virus from successfully reproducing by inhibiting
protease, a protein the virus needs to reproduce. An antihistamine blocks the effects of histamine
released during an allergic reaction. A corticosteroid is a very strong anti-inflammatory. An
immunosuppressant blocks certain actions of the immune system.
